Is it necessary to clean your roof?

Updated: Dec 12, 2023


A close up shot of a clean roof

When it comes to home maintenance, one area that often goes overlooked is the roof. While many homeowners diligently care for their interiors and landscapes, the roof tends to be out of sight, out of mind. However, neglecting roof maintenance can lead to a host of problems down the line, from costly repairs to decreased property value. In this blog post, we'll explore why it is necessary to clean your roof regularly and the benefits it brings to your home.


1. Prolonged Lifespan

Your roof is your home's first line of defense against the elements. Over time, it can accumulate dirt, debris, algae, moss, and even mold. These contaminants can cause damage to your roofing materials, leading to premature deterioration. Regular roof cleaning can extend the lifespan of your roof, saving you the substantial cost of a premature replacement.


2. Preventing Structural Damage

A dirty roof can lead to structural damage, especially in regions with heavy rainfall or snowfall. When leaves and debris accumulate in your gutters or on the roof surface, they can trap moisture, creating an environment ripe for rot and decay. This moisture can penetrate your roof's underlayment, causing wood rot and compromising the integrity of your entire roofing system. Cleaning your roof helps prevent these issues and safeguards your home's structural stability.


3. Energy Efficiency

A dirty roof can also affect your home's energy efficiency. The dark stains caused by algae and moss can absorb heat, increasing the temperature of your attic space and making your HVAC system work harder to maintain a comfortable indoor environment. This extra workload not only drives up your energy bills but can also reduce the lifespan of your heating and cooling equipment. A clean roof reflects more sunlight and heat, helping to regulate your home's temperature more efficiently.


4. Curb Appeal and Property Value

The appearance of your home matters, and a dirty, streaked roof can significantly detract from its curb appeal. Roof cleaning can restore your roof's original color and make your home look well-maintained and inviting. A clean roof can also boost your property's value, which can be especially important if you're considering selling your home in the future.


5. Health Concerns

A neglected roof can become a breeding ground for mold and algae, which can release spores into the air. Breathing in these spores can pose health risks, especially for individuals with respiratory issues. Regular roof cleaning helps eliminate these health hazards and ensures a safer living environment.


Cleaning your roof is not just a matter of aesthetics; it's essential for protecting your home investment. Regular roof maintenance can extend your roof's lifespan, prevent structural damage, improve energy efficiency, enhance curb appeal, increase property value, and eliminate health concerns. It's a small investment that can yield significant returns in the long run.
